How extended primary care hours can keep your child out of the E.R.

When your child comes home sick from school or daycare, or develops a fever at 5 p.m., where do you turn?

For many parents, this dilemma has two options: an evening trip to the pediatric E.R. or a worry-filled night waiting for a morning appointment. For working parents, getting time off to take a child to the pediatrician, even for a well-child visit, can be challenging. We want you to worry less. UF Health Pediatrics at Tower Square now offers extended weekday hours until 7 p.m.

No More Missed School or Work

We understand that sometimes it’s difficult to schedule a pediatrician visit during work hours—or to find same-day visits when your child comes home sick. Instead waiting it out until the next morning, simply call our office, and we can provide appointments until 7 p.m.

Kids today are often involved in extracurricular activities in the afternoon that may make doctor visits — even well-care visits — difficult during the week. We have you covered there, too. We offer well-child appointments for all ages after 5 p.m.

Worry Less

Caring for a sick child can be one of the most stressful aspects of parenthood, especially for working parents. With extended after-hours care, working parents can schedule checkups after business hours, and enjoy many benefits, including:

  • Having your child seen during extended hours when they come home sick from school.
  • Relying on your pediatrician instead of making a late-night trip to the E.R.
  • Enjoying a restful night instead of worrying about the time you’ll spend the next day making your child an appointment and taking him or her to the appointment.

Children who are seen during extended hours can be treated quickly and will be on their way to feeling better, faster.

The physicians and staff at UF Health Pediatrics want you and your family to have a healthy and stress-free year. Extended hour appointment times are available Monday through Friday until 7 p.m. We’re here late for you!
